HeadLine : In Houston (Southeast Houston)
Location : With a stay at Baymont by Wyndham Houston Hobby Airport in Houston (Southeast Houston), you ll be within a 15-minute drive of Toyota Center and University of Houston. This hotel is 11.1 mi (17.8 km) from Johnson Space Center - NASA and 12.3 mi (19.8 km) from Space Center Houston.
Rooms : Make yourself at home in one of the 49 air-conditioned rooms featuring refrigerators and flat-screen televisions. Your pillowtop bed comes with Egyptian cotton sheets. Complimentary wireless Internet access keeps you connected, and digital programming is available for your entertainment. Private bathrooms with bathtubs feature spring water baths and complimentary toiletries.
Dining : Take advantage of the hotel s room service. A complimentary continental breakfast is served daily from 6:30 AM to 9:30 AM.

Landon Carmichael
This hotel offers solid value for the price! The location is convenient, with a Walmart less than 0.2 miles away, plus a Wendy’s, Chick-fil-A, Subway, Starbucks and many other food options nearby. While the surrounding area isn’t the most polished part of town, we felt comfortable during our stay. The breakfast was basic but serviceable. The room itself was spacious, with a large sink and mirror area, and the three queen beds easily accommodated our large family. Overall, a good choice for travelers looking for an affordable, functional stay.
